Latest Patents
Alaa F Elagha holds a patent titled "System and method for housing antennas." This invention describes a multiple radio and/or multi-antenna chassis, along with methods of operation. The patent also includes non-transitory computer-readable media that store machine-interpretable instructions to execute the methods of operation. The invention focuses on using one or more antennas to establish bonded connections, coordinating subsets of antennas to operate in concert for data packet transmission while minimizing energy loss issues. The approaches can utilize a plurality of wideband antennas to create a multi-modem communications device that connects to a master data communications device.
